Actual answer for ASMR in case people are genuinely confused:

Have you ever gotten kind of a pleasant tingling in your head when, like, thinking about something, or listening to something, or (if you think way back, this is a pretty big one for some people) as a child in school having your head checked for lice?

ASMR is the made-up name for that phenomenon and the videos attempt to induce that feeling for relaxation purposes.

I believe 'ASMR roleplay', unless people are seriously trying to do it at the tabletop, is "I will roleplay as your barber and use these haircutting scissors near the microphone to try and make sounds that create that feeling".

Some people never get it.

Some people say it's the same thing as 'getting chills' when you listen to good music (aka 'frisson' which is a real term) and others say "no it is similar but somehow different".

The two best-known triggers for the feeling are clicking/tapping sounds that are close-by, and the feeling of 'inspection/attention' - sometimes to the viewer, but often to some object. So many videos combine those two aspects.
